Android Studio
Development
Android Studio is an integrated development environment for Android app development. It is the official IDE for Android and is based on IntelliJ IDEA. Android Studio provides tools for debugging, testing, building UI, and more to streamline Android app development.

TDM-GCC
Development
TDM-GCC is an open-source C/C++ compiler suite and tools for Windows based on the GNU compiler collection. It includes GCC, GDB debugger, and various other tools. Easy to install and use.
